This book is a passionate journey to the heart of the sevillanas, a genre that beats with the force of the Andalusian tradition and that has woven, throughout the centuries, a history of emotions, faith and art. Feliciano Pérez-Vera Hernández invites us to discover how these coplas have witnessed love, devotion and popular customs, from his childhood in Hinojos to the most emblematic stages of flamenco culture. With an approachable style and full of personal experiences, the author shares endearing anecdotes, the creative process behind his most iconic compositions and his struggle to preserve the essence of a genre that unites generations. In addition, the book pays tribute to the figures who marked the rise of the sevillanas and reflects on their transformation over time.
